Abstract

A folding process is applied to fused a(1) r defects to construct defects for the non-simply laced affine Toda field theories of c(1) n , d(2) n and a(2) 2n at the classical level. Support for the hypothesis that these defects are integrable in the folded theories is given by the demonstration that energy and momentum are conserved. Further support is provided by the observation that transmitted solitons retain their form.
